Emerging Franchise Concepts To Watch in 2019

Health and wellness, in-home senior care and boutique salon concepts top one franchise coach’s list.

Over the last 10 to 15 years, franchising has expanded from storefront locations to also include high-demand services, according to an article in Forbes.

Acknowledging the increasing need for in-home care as baby boomers enter and progress through retirement, franchise coach and article author, Rick Bisio, said: “A great example of a growing industry in franchising is in-home senior care. According to the most recent study on aging in the United States, 46 million Americans are currently age 65 or older, with that number expected to hit 98 million by 2060.” Bisio also noted: “As more and more baby boomers become senior citizens, there will be a greater need than ever for in-home care services, and the trend is expected to continue for decades.”

An emphasis on improved health also extends to the health and wellness franchising industry, Bisio said. Consumer demand over the years has further driven growth in boutique salon concepts with specialty and/or high-end offerings, according to the article. Bisio also called out the pet care industry: “According to the American Pet Products Association (APPA), Americans spent a record $69.5 billion on their pets last year. Many franchises are taking advantage of the increased care and attention we are placing on our pets and becoming quite profitable from it.”
